If you want to replace your hard drive on Thinkpad T61, first of all, you should have the replacement harddisk first. The simple steps are described below in order to change the old HDD into the new one.
Steps on Changing Hard Drive
- Spot a screw that you need to unscrew.
- Take off the cover for the internal hdd bay.
- Pull on that black Mylar pull tab on the hdd, to remove it from the drive bay.
- Remove the two rubber railings on both side of the hdd drive (anti shock).
- There four screw that holds the old hdd in the makeshift anti-static caddy (you would need a Phillip screwdriver)
- After the screw is removed, replace the old hdd with the new one you bought.
Finishing Touch
After you have successfully replaced the hard drive, you should run the Recovery media discs (3 DVD) from startup discs and follow on-screen prompts. It should restore the recovery partition. After that, you should have a clean harddisk with no OS and laptop drivers. Install the operating system and necessary drivers. If you have created a rescue and recovery backup before and would like to restore them, just restore it to the original condition by choosing restore.
